Title: Modifying Constitutional Reserve Fund

Vote Smart's Synopsis:

Vote to pass a joint resolution that puts a constitutional amendment before the people to decrease maximum year-to-year increase in legislative spending from 12 percent to 6 percent, adjusting for inflation; as well as increasing the amount of surplus funds that can be deposited into the Constitutional Reserve Fund (Rainy Day Fund) from a balance equal to 10 percent of the General Revenue Fund to a balance equal to 15 percent of the General Revenue Fund. This bill also allows spending above the specified level when approved by three-fourths of the entire Legislature in a joint resolution.
